Yoon Jeong  Lee photo Prior to earning her BFA from Academy of Art College here in San Francisco, Yoon Jeong Lee ("Eulee") studied arts and crafts in Korea and sociology in the Philippines. Eulee makes painting a way of life more than just an exercise in color and composition. She likes to think of thinking and feeling as different shades of the same process. Painting represents the physical combination of thinking and feeling, of thought and action, allowing Eulee to express herself purely and honestly.

Eulee's work is contemplative yet uninhibited. Her paintings are deliberate and thoughtful, the result of countless sketches and hours of reflection. Buildings, city life, and the human figure are constructed, deconstructed, then reassembled into the loose gestural compositions characteristic of her work. Eulee resists the idea that all art requires verbal explanations, preferring instead to let the viewer absorb the elements of the piece and respond to it in a personal, authentic manner.
